Top 5 Coaches in the NBA
Posted on 5/21/17 at 11:31 pm
Posted on 5/21/17 at 11:31 pm
Tonight's incredible performance from Brad Stevens (and discussion in another thread) got me thinking who the top coaches in the NBA are. As of this moment, I think it's:
1. Pop
2. Stevens
3. Kerr
4. Carlisle
5. Spo (I'd probably have Snyder at 6)
I also think it's interesting that there aren't that many terrible coaches in the league right now. Maybe 5 that aren't very good, but there are probably 20 pretty solid coaches in the league. I feel like it is in part to less recycling around the NBA and more assistants being given chances.
